Guest guest Posted October 21, 2005 Report Share Posted October 21, 2005 NAPE says Newfoundland government ignoring mould problem http://www.nupge.ca/news_2005/n21oc05a.htm Nepean,Ontario,Canada No action on order to clean up motor vehicle building St. 's - The Newfoundland and Labrador Association of Public Employees (NAPE/NUPGE) says the provincial government is ignoring its own occupational health and safety laws by failing to clean up a serious mould problem in the basement at the Motor Vehicle Registration building in Mount Pearl. The provincial division of occupational health and safety instructed the province months ago to deal with the problem but nothing has been done, NAPE says. Hundreds of people pass through the building each day. NAPE representative Henley says the province apparently has one standard of health and safety for the public, and another for its own employees. The Department of Transportation and Works is responsible for the cleanup. Transportation Minister Tom Rideout says the department has asked for an extension of the order so a consultant can review the matter further.
